CentOS如何解決無法啟動MySQL默認(rèn)啟動的問題
1. 檢查Mysql是否已經(jīng)安裝成功
運(yùn)行命令:systemctl status mysql,通過狀態(tài)簡要了解當(dāng)前的MySQL是否成功運(yùn)行。如果MySQL正在運(yùn)行,那么說明MySQL已經(jīng)安裝成功,可以跳過下一步。
2. 修改MySQL的配置文件
運(yùn)行命令:vim /usr/lib/systemd/system/mysqld.service,在mysqld.service配置文件中找到“ExecStart=/usr/bin/mysqld_safe --basedir=/usr --datadir=/var/lib/mysql --plugin-dir=/usr/lib64/mysql/plugin --user=mysql --log-error=/var/log/mysqld.log --pid-file=/var/run/mysqld/mysqld.pid”,將其中的“/usr/bin/mysqld_safe”改為“/usr/bin/mysqld”,并保存。
3. 重新啟動MySQL,并使其開機(jī)啟動
運(yùn)行命令:systemctl restart mysqld,重新啟動MySQL服務(wù)。運(yùn)行命令:systemctl enable mysqld,使MySQL服務(wù)開機(jī)啟動。
4. 解決MySQL無法啟動的其他問題
如果以上方法仍無法解決問題,可以檢查/var/log/mysqld.log日志文件查看錯(cuò)誤信息,進(jìn)行排查。